• One type of liquid contains 20% water and the sec-
ond type of liquid contains 35% of water. A glass is
filled with 10 parts of first liquid and 4 parts of sec-
ond liquid. The water in the new mixture in the glass
is​

Answer:

Water in first type of Liquid = 20% of 10 = 2 part.

Water in second type of Liquid = 35% of 4 = (35 *4)/100 = 1.4 part.

Total Liquid = 10 + 4 = 14 part.

% of Water in total liquid,

= (total water/total liquid) *100

= (3.4*100)/14 = 24.28%.
